The Prophet ﷺ used to eat watermelon with fresh dates. Wazad added in another narration that he would say, "We break the heat of this with the coolness of that, and the coolness of this with the heat of that."
أن النبي ﷺ كان يأكل البطيخ بالرطب. وزاد في رواية: فيقول: نكسر حر هذا ببرد هذا، وبرد هذا بحر هذا.
Narrated by Abu Dawud (3836), Tirmidhi (1843), Nasai in Al-Kubra (6687), and Ibn Hibban (5247, 5246), all of them through routes from Hisham bin Urwa, from his father, from Ayesha, and I have mentioned it, and its isnad is sahih. Tirmidhi said, hasan gharib. Abu Dawud alone included the addition, through the route of Abu Usama, who said, Hisham bin Urwa narrated to us with his isnad. Ibn Qayyim said in Zad (4/287), "There are several hadiths about watermelon, none of which is sahih except this single hadith."
